Table II.
Variable | Normal range | Total | Mild group | Severe group | P-value |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
White blood cell count (x109/l) | 3.50-9.50 | 4.50±1.78 | 4.80±1.31 | 4.00±2.36 | 0.204 |
Platelet count (x109/l) | 125-350 | 165.69±55.86 | 158.59±49.4 | 177.69±65.73 | 0.336 |
Neutrophil count (x109l) | 1.8-6.3 | 3.03±1.63 | 3.14±1.22 | 2.85±2.21 | 0.620 |
Lymphocyte count (x109/l) | 1.1-3.2 | 1.01±0.36 | 1.15±0.34 | 0.76±0.26 | 0.001 |
Monocyte count (x109/l) | 0.1-0.6 | 0.42±0.23 | 0.47±0.21 | 0.35±0.24 | 0.155 |
Eosinophil count (x109/l) | 0.02-0.52 | 0.01(0.01,0.04) | 0.01(0.01,0.03) | 0.01(0,0.08) | 0.832 |
CRP (mg/l) | 0.0-5.0 | 21.12±23.92 | 12.95±11.08 | 34.93±32.84 | 0.035 |
SAA (mg/l) | 0.0-10.0 | 110.03±61.04 | 89.78±54.75 | 144.29±57.33 | 0.009 |
Data were expressed as mean ± standard deviation and median (IQR); P-values for differences between two groups were obtained by independent sample t-test or Mann-Whitney U test. CRP, C-reactive protein; SAA, serum amyloid A.
